
Toronto Rapper Top5 Survives Shocking Neck Stabbing in London
What just happened to Toronto rapper Top5 in London is nothing short of shocking—and incredibly fortunate that it didn’t end in tragedy. While in the city to support his friend Drake at the Wireless Festival, Top5 reportedly became the victim of a brutal and unexpected attack. As the story goes, the rapper was casually interacting with fans when a masked assailant suddenly ran up and stabbed him in the neck. Let that sink in—a public attack, right in the middle of a fan interaction. Fortunately, and I emphasize fortunately , he survived and is now said to be recovering.

Now, details are still murky. We don’t know exactly when this incident happened during the weekend or what the motive behind it was. There hasn’t been any official word from Top5 or his team at this point, so we’re all kind of piecing things together through social media sources like Keep6ixSolid and DJ Akademiks, who first reported the incident.
